Digibeta to computer for NLE
 
I was wondering if it's possible to transfer digibeta from a camera like the Sony DVW-790WSP to a computer (for NLE in FCP) using a suitable VTR? Or would I have to get this done through a facilities house? If it is possible to do a DIY job this would be excellent - as long as it's not too expensive equipment wise! Re: Digibeta to computer for NLE
 
Hi Simon I have also seen that you can get a digibeta camera for less than £2,000 these days, to digitise it to an NLE you would need a decent interface card such as the BlackMagic or AJA Kona, it would be best to go in via SDI but for the additional cost of a card or a machine to digitise it may be more cost effective and future proof just going HD.

Also you need to consider the cost of maintenance on older pro kit as it may seem cheap now but if it breaks it may cost more than you paid for it to repair.
